This NIH-funded project studies the influence of social and biological factors on the transition from acute to chronic low back pain, exploring social determinants and immune system roles to inform potential targeted treatments.

Description

Research project to identify how social factors are involved in developing chronic low back pain, including immune system involvement in the acute stage, aiming to find new intervention pathways to prevent chronic low back pain.
